Sign InFullpath's ChatGPT for automotive is a specialized platform that seamlessly embeds the advanced conversational capabilities of OpenAI's GPT-4 directly into car dealership websites. Its core value proposition is transforming static online showrooms into dynamic, AI-powered sales and service assistants that engage visitors 24/7, capture high-intent leads, and significantly boost conversion rates by providing instant, personalized responses to customer inquiries.
Key features: The tool offers intelligent, context-aware chat that can answer complex questions about vehicle inventory, financing, and service schedules. It automates lead qualification by asking strategic follow-up questions and capturing contact details directly into the dealership's CRM. It provides real-time analytics on customer interactions and sentiment, and can execute omnichannel marketing actions, such as triggering personalized email or SMS follow-ups based on the chat conversation, to nurture leads through the sales funnel.
What sets Fullpath apart is its deep, pre-built understanding of the automotive retail domain, eliminating the need for extensive custom prompt engineering. It integrates natively with major dealership CRMs (like CDK, Reynolds) and marketing platforms, creating a unified data layer. This allows the AI to leverage first-party data—such as service history or past inquiries—to deliver hyper-personalized conversations, making it more effective than generic chatbot solutions.
Ideal for car dealerships of all sizes, automotive groups, and their marketing agencies seeking to modernize customer engagement. Specific use cases include handling after-hours inquiries, qualifying web leads instantly, reducing bounce rates by engaging website visitors, and providing a consistent brand experience across digital touchpoints to support both sales and service departments.
